TL;DR
- Interview dialogue systems require extensive testing with diverse user behaviors, but manual persona creation is labor-intensive and costly
- The authors propose an LLM-based method for automatically generating diverse personas for user simulators
- Personality traits related to communication styles are explicitly assigned during persona generation to increase behavioral diversity
- Experiments demonstrate that the proposed method produces user simulator utterances with significantly greater variation compared to conventional approaches
- This work addresses a gap in existing user simulators, which have primarily been designed for task-oriented dialogue rather than open-ended interview scenarios
Why It Matters
Testing dialogue systems with real humans is expensive and time-consuming, making user simulators essential for iterative development. This work is particularly relevant as interview dialogue systems gain traction in HR, healthcare, and education, where evaluating system performance across diverse user personalities is critical before real-world deployment.
Technical Details
- The method uses a large language model to automatically generate personas with structured personality traits, specifically focusing on communication style dimensions
- Unlike conventional user simulators designed for task-oriented dialogue (e.g., slot-filling, goal-driven conversations), this approach targets open-ended interview dialogue scenarios requiring nuanced behavioral simulation
- Personality traits are explicitly encoded as generation constraints to ensure diversity across simulated users rather than relying on uniform response patterns
- Evaluation is conducted through experimental comparison measuring utterance variation, demonstrating that LLM-generated personas produce more diverse communication styles than baseline approaches
